Murkomen criticizes opposition leaders, says they lack agenda

Interior and National Administration CS Kipchumba Murkomen has criticised opposition leaders, accusing them of lacking a clear agenda and vision to steer the country’s development and prosperity. “We know for sure that the opposition has no agenda apart from talking about Kas..

Interior and National Administration CS Kipchumba Murkomen has criticized opposition leaders, accusing them of lacking a clear agenda and vision for Kenya's development. He urged Kenyans to embrace President William Ruto's "Beyond 2030 Vision" and warned politicians against inciting violence.
- CS Kipchumba Murkomen accused the opposition of having "no agenda apart from talking about Kasongo and Murkomen."
- Murkomen rallied support for President William Ruto's "Beyond 2030 Vision" national development blueprint.
- The CS issued a stern warning against politicians using coded expressions for violence, stating that "Kuchunga kura" is a coded expression for violence.
- The remarks were made in Tot, Elgeyo Marakwet County during the launch of the Marakwet Full Bible and Dedication Ceremony.
